The apartment features White Thassos Marble floors throughout, as well as central air conditioning and heating. The apartment's 280+ square foot corner wraparound terrace stretches the entire northern and eastern sides of the apartment. The terrace is landscaped and also equipped with an irrigation system for plants and flowers, custom lighting and benches.
Built in 1931, 300 West 23rd Street, a pre-war Emery Roth classic, is one of the neighborhood's finest pre-war buildings. Perfectly positioned in the heart of Chelsea, this home is surrounded by world-class venues for art, shopping, dining and entertainment, including countless galleries, Chelsea Market and the Whitney Museum. Nearby are A/C/E, L and 1 trains, excellent bus service and CitiBikes offer easy access to the rest of the city. Amenities include full-time doorman, live-in super, laundry room, bike room and storage available for rent. The Co-Op permits 80% financing, subletting, pied-a-terres, co-purchasing and pets. Utilities are also included in the monthly maintenance.
